guanaco

Did you know…?

Guanacos can run very quickly – approximately 56 km an hour – so that they can escape from their predators.

If you get too close to a guanaco, it might spit at you!

The guanaco has two coats. The outer coat is rough but the inner coat is soft. The two coats keep the guanaco warm in cold regions.

The guanaco is a distant relative of the camel and can live on very little water for several days.
